Emily Welsh is a new FIRM instructor, but she was great! She made this complete workout fun. It's got weight training, cardio, and lots of the time they use the new Sculpting Stick to add variety.

Start out by warming up with Fanny Lifter, then launch into weight work that alernates upper and lower body exercises, a technique called PHA (peripheral heart action) training that burns more calories by forcing the heart to pump between distant muscle groups. Cardio intervals are interspersed throughout, everthing from kickboxing to step aerobics. End with four limb with the "twigs" (the ends of the sculpting stick) and then hit the floor for upper body work and an abdominal section that will change your mind about ab work! The stretch is long, relaxing, and complete- a great finish! This workout is about an hour long.

I have had very little experience with The Firm, but lately, I've been enjoying videos that feature aerobic weight training (such as the FitPrime and WHFN series), so I decided to give this a try. Complete Aerobics and Weight Training is a 58-minute workout which combines cardio segments with cardio/sculpt intervals to give you a great workout; it's led by Emily Welsh. Equipment used in this workout includes The Firm "Fanny Lifter," a 2-part step (both the full step and the low position are used here), 3 sets of dumbbells, and The Firm "Sculpting Stick" (dumbbells can be substituted and/or you can use a wall/mop for balance).

The workout begins with an basic 6.5 minute warm-up that quickly gets the heart pumping, especially with the set of push-ups at the end. Next comes 4-limbed toning work, combining squats and dips with shoulder presses and bicep curls. Upper body only work follows, and then it's the first cardio segment, which includes some fun punches and flows nicely from one combination to the next.

More lower body work is next, this time incorporating the bar for balance--you could double up with the weights and forgo the bar, but this section is tough even with it! The stick is also used as a weight for hover squats, but I just substituted heavy dumbbells, which worked fine. The next cardio segment uses the low portion of the Fanny Lifter. Because I don't do step aerobics, I had a little bit of trouble picking up the choreography here, but still, I found the moves to be fun and especially enjoyed the kicks.

Alternating lower and upper work follows with plies and bicep curls. The stick is again used for balance leg presses with abduction. There is also triceps work with the french press and triceps kickbacks--the latter set is short, so you probably want to use both arms for the entire set instead of alternating as shown. The final cardio segment uses the ends of the sculpting stick, or "twigs," but just pick up light weights (I used 3#) and you'll be fine. Again, the moves are kickboxing-inspired, with punches, side kicks, and a fun little hop move.

The final toning work is on the floor and includes a 1-arm triceps push-up, flies, pullovers, triceps press, and chest press. The floorwork finishes with a nice abs section that moves quickly through several different crunch variations. (During this section, I recognized some of the music from the Crunch Fat-Burning Pilates floor segment.) A nice final stretch is performed mostly on the floor; Emily is thorough, but none of the stretches are held very long (although I did really enjoy the final neck stretch!). I felt great at the end of this workout--nicely worked out, but not exhausted--and I was pleased to see on my heart rate monitor that I had stayed in my target zone for a full 40 minutes PLUS had burned 341 calories.

Although one of the background exercisers shows modifications throughout, I wouldn't recommend this video to absolute beginners who are unfamiliar with weight training. However, I wouldn't hesitate to recommend it to more experienced beginners to intermediates looking for a fun, effective routine. I really enjoyed this workout and know that I will use it often; I will be looking to try other Firms as well.

After using the The Firm Body Building System with the Fanny Lifter,to add variety I purchased the The Firm's Body Building System I with the Sculpting Stick. System II contains three videos (Total Sculpt plus Abs, Complete Aerobics & Weight Training, and Maximum Cardio Abs) and stick only. I've tried each of the workouts several times and found the routines to be very similar to the original System routines, except it used the stick to provide stability or give a little more resistance. Because I'm short, the stick gave me more stability when doing the exercises that required me to step up on the 14" Fanny Lifter. Using the stick for stability also allowed me to do deeper squats. I found the Lift & Hover Squats to be a bit more challenging, because I wasn't use to having anything spread along my shoulders. After my first workout, I could feel the more intense workout throughout my hips, thighs, and calves.

There are several exercises in the Total Sculpt plus Abs video and Complete Aerobics & Weight Training video that requires the stick to be disassembled to use the ends as 1 lb hand weights. After several workouts, I found the disassembling of the stick was not worth my time, since the 1 lb was like working empty-handed. I now use my lightest dumbbells during this segment of the routine.

Overall, I found the stick to be an excellent source of stability, but other workout sticks can be purchased at a much cheaper price or simply use the stick from a broom or mop. I still think The Firm gives a good workout with great benefits and quick results, but it's Fanny Lifter that remains the key to an individual's success.

For the best workout at a cheapest price, if you're an original Firm user purchase this video and use a household broomstick. Those new to The Firm can purchase an entire system containing the Fanny Lifter and the Stick. Because the workout helps me to get tone and sculpt, it still deserves 4 stars.
